Marlenka
- Cake Ingredients
- 2 eggs
- 1/4 cup butter
- 1 cup sugar
- 2 tablespoons honey
- 2 teaspoons baking powder
- 5 cups all-purpose flour
- Filling Ingredients
- 225 g sweetened condensed milk
- 3 eggs
- 2 tablespoons honey
- 1/4 cup butter
- 1/2 cup ground nuts (such as pistachios, peanuts, or walnuts)
- For the cake
- Add the sugar and honey stir until all melted and well blended.
- Add the butter and mix well.
- Add the egg, baking powder and mix well.
- Add the flour bit by bit kneading well. Add the flour until still kneadable but slightly hard. It should not come apart. If it does (too much flour), add a bit of milk to fix. Or just as much as was necessary to make the dough non-sticky.
- Separated the dough into 5 pieces, and with a floured rolling pin I rolled the sections into 5 squares equally square.
- Baked each layer under 180 degree for 3 to 5 minutes, or until they became golden brown, then cool on an iron rack.
- For the Filling.
- Combine all the filling ingredients except nuts.
- Bring cream to a boil and then let it cool.
- Put filling between layers to ensemble the cake.
- Sprinkle nuts on top layer after the last fifth layer of filling.
- Melted chocolate drip to decorate.
- It is best to let the cake rest and cool in the fridge for about 6 to 8 hours before serving.
